I blogged recently about a move to require equipment in cars that would disable cell phone use. Now the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ration is calling for all new cars to be built with backup cameras. The auto industry hasn’t come forward with a stance on the suggestion yet, but many think they won’t support it as it could be very expensive to equip every car with this technology.
